Doctor Who Confidential is a documentary to complement the revival of the long-running British science fiction television series Doctor Who. Each episode was broadcast on BBC Three on Saturdays, immediately after the broadcast of the weekly television episode on BBC One. The running time of the first two series was 30 minutes, being extended to 45 minutes in the third. BBC Three also broadcast a cut-down edition of the programme, lasting 15 minutes, shown after the repeats on Sundays and Fridays and after the weekday evening repeats of earlier seasons.

Backstage is a German documentary-style TV series on ZDF that takes viewers behind the scenes of popular ZDF shows and productions. Rather than being a traditional drama or fiction series, it offers an inside look at how TV formats are created: from the set, the crew and cast interactions to the challenges and everyday moments during filming. Each episode focuses on a different show or production as its subject. For example, it has shown what happens behind the camera of series like Bettys Diagnose, the cooking show Die Küchenschlacht or the crime drama Nord Nord Mord, exploring both the technical and human aspects of making television.
